Abstract
The disclosure relates to a white space device (WSD) of a secondary wireless network, and to a related method for transmitting a first signal on a channel available for secondary usage allocated to a primary wireless system. The method in the WSD comprises determining (410) a further channel used by the primary wireless system, that would be interfered by a transmission of the first signal on the channel available for secondary usage, retrieving (420) signal information associated with the determined further channel from the primary wireless system, transmitting (430) the first signal on the channel available for secondary usage, and transmitting (440) a second signal on the determined further channel based on the retrieved signal information, simultaneously with the first signal on the channel available for secondary usage* such that an interference generated in the primary wireless system by the first signal transmission is compensated for by the second signal transmission.

6. A method in a control unit for supporting a white space device transmitting a first signal on a channel available for secondary usage allocated to a primary wireless system, the method comprising:
-
receiving a request for accessing the channel available for secondary usage from the white space device, the request comprising at least one of;
parameters for estimating the interference generated in the primary wireless system by the first signal transmission;
parameters related to a transmitting capability of the white space device; and
a desired transmit power level for the first signal transmission;determining information related to a further channel used by the primary wireless system, wherein the further channel would be interfered by the first signal transmission on the channel available for secondary usage, the information being determined based on the received request and on parameters related to the primary wireless system available in the control unit, and the information comprising an identity of the further channel and a required transmit power level for a second signal transmission by the white space device on the further channel to compensate for interference caused on the further channel by the first signal transmission, and transmitting the determined information to the white space device. - View Dependent Claims (7)
